Desire $89 Today: Easy Ways To Earn Quick Money
Short on cash? Looking for a little extra spending money? Don't worry! There are tons of quick ways to grab some cash today. You can find surprising opportunities right in your own more info neighborhood, or even just by using your phone. Here's a few ideas to get you started:
- Offload unwanted items online or at a consignment shop.
- Ship food or groceries for companies like DoorDash, Grubhub, or Instacart.
- Take online surveys for cash rewards.
- Share your skills as a freelance writer, editor, or virtual assistant.
- Care for dogs in your neighborhood.
Through a little determination, you can easily earn $89 today. Start now and see how much you can bring in!

Snag An $89 Windfall: What To Do With Unexpected Money
You've found an unexpected $89 windfall! While it might not seem like a lot, this little bonus can be a great chance to treat yourself, spend wisely, or even kickstart a goal.
After you go wild, take a moment to consider your options. A small windfall can be swiftly spent, so it's important to consider what's best for you.
Here are some suggestions on how to put that $89 to good use:
- Treat yourself to something small but enjoyable, like a coffee.
- Boost your savings.
- Get closer to being debt-free.
- Invest it wisely.
No matter what you opt for, remember that even a small amount of unexpected money can make a difference.
